GLENSIDE, Pa. – The Arcadia women's tennis team improved to 2-0 on the season with a 9-0 win over Cabrini on Thursday afternoon at Weiss Courts.
In singles,
Casey Boldt defeated Sydney Lynch in flight one, 6-0-6-0 and
Laryssa Badulak beat Rachael Aviles 6-0,6-0 in flight two, giving the Knightw two singles points.
Maeghan Myers topped Elizabeth Baddoo in flight three, 7-6, 1-5, 6-3 to give the knights its third singles point.
Sarah Rosario,
Zoe Foglia and
Julia Paraboschi won their matches by default.
In Doubles, Foglia and Rosario defeated Lynch and Baddoo 8-0 in doubles, aiding the Knights in the victory.
Arcadia will be back in action on Sunday Sept. 30 when the Knights travel to Drew University. The match is slated for a 2 p.m. start.
